The global Coal & Coke Testing market is poised for significant growth, driven by the increasing demand for quality coal and coke products across various industries. Coal and coke testing plays a crucial role in ensuring the consistency, quality, and safety of these products, which are used extensively in power generation, metallurgy, and industrial applications. Testing services offer valuable insights into the properties and performance characteristics of coal and coke, such as calorific value, moisture content, sulfur content, ash content, and volatile matter. As industries continue to demand higher quality standards and more sustainable practices, the need for reliable testing services is expected to increase, contributing to the expansion of the market. Coal miners are a key segment driving the demand for coal and coke testing services. Coal is extracted from underground or open-pit mines, and its quality can vary significantly depending on the mining location and method. Coal miners require testing to ensure the coal meets specific standards for energy production, industrial use, and compliance with environmental regulations. By testing the coal, miners can assess its calorific value, moisture content, sulfur level, and other critical characteristics before dispatching it to buyers. Additionally, testing ensures the optimization of mining operations by identifying the most suitable methods for extracting higher quality coal, thus improving profitability and minimizing operational costs.
Furthermore, coal miners use testing services to ensure the safety of their mining operations. The presence of hazardous elements such as methane, sulfur, or other impurities can pose serious risks to the miners, the environment, and the end-users of the coal. Accurate and timely coal testing allows miners to make informed decisions about the quality of the extracted coal and helps them meet regulatory requirements. With the global push towards reducing carbon emissions, the coal mining sector is under increasing pressure to ensure the environmental safety and energy efficiency of coal products. As such, the coal miners segment continues to be a primary driver for the demand for coal and coke testing services.
Coal shippers are another critical player in the coal and coke testing market. The transportation of coal from mining sites to end-users, such as power plants and industrial manufacturers, requires careful handling and monitoring to ensure the integrity and quality of the product during transit. Coal shippers need reliable testing to confirm the quality of the coal being transported, including moisture content, calorific value, and other physical and chemical characteristics. This testing guarantees that the coal meets the agreed-upon specifications for delivery, preventing disputes between shippers, buyers, and other stakeholders. Accurate testing also helps shippers to optimize the loading, unloading, and storage processes, ensuring the coal retains its value and performance properties throughout the supply chain.
Moreover, coal shippers are often required to comply with international standards and regulations for coal transport, which vary by country and region. These standards typically involve testing for elements like sulfur content, ash content, and trace metals to ensure the coal is safe for use and does not exceed emission limits. This necessitates the use of advanced testing methods to verify that the shipped coal adheres to these specifications. With the increasing scrutiny on coal’s environmental impact, coal shippers must invest in accurate testing to ensure compliance and maintain a competitive edge in the market. As coal continues to be a key energy source globally, the role of coal shippers in ensuring product quality and regulatory compliance remains vital.
Coal buyers, including power plants, industrial users, and manufacturers, rely heavily on coal and coke testing services to assess the quality of coal before making purchasing decisions. Buyers need to ensure that the coal meets specific performance criteria for their industrial processes, such as combustion efficiency, heat generation, and emissions control. Testing provides buyers with valuable data on the composition of coal, enabling them to select the most suitable product for their needs. For instance, power plants require coal with high calorific value to maximize energy generation, while industrial manufacturers may prioritize low-sulfur coal to meet environmental standards. By conducting thorough testing, buyers can make informed decisions that optimize their operations and ensure compliance with local regulations.
In addition to quality assessment, coal buyers also depend on testing to evaluate the consistency and reliability of the coal they purchase. Regular testing helps buyers establish a clear understanding of the coal's characteristics over time, allowing them to detect variations in quality and make adjustments to their supply chain accordingly. As the demand for cleaner, more efficient coal continues to rise, buyers are increasingly focused on sourcing coal that aligns with sustainability goals and reduces environmental impact. By incorporating coal and coke testing into their procurement processes, buyers can ensure they are selecting coal that not only meets performance standards but also adheres to evolving environmental and regulatory expectations.

1. What is coal and coke testing?
Coal and coke testing refers to the analysis of coal and coke to determine their quality, composition, and performance properties, including moisture content, calorific value, sulfur content, and ash content.
2. Why is coal testing important for power plants?
Coal testing helps power plants ensure the coal they use meets energy production requirements, including calorific value and sulfur content, to optimize efficiency and reduce emissions.
3. How does coal testing impact environmental compliance?
Coal testing helps companies ensure that their products comply with environmental regulations regarding pollutants, sulfur content, and emissions, thus minimizing environmental impact.
4. What are the common methods used in coal and coke testing?
Common methods include proximate analysis, ultimate analysis, calorimetric testing, and sulfur content testing, among others.
5. How is coke different from coal in terms of testing?
Coke is a form of coal that has undergone a heating process to remove volatile components. It requires different testing due to its higher carbon content and specific use in industrial processes like steelmaking.
